    Hi!

    I know what you mean, but it’s not yet possible in wordpress. The wordpress engine is not capable of returning non-post objects as results.

    However I see your theme has a function implemented to list the “stores” cupons on a specific url, which is something that might make this possible in your case. I have changed the “Redirect url” option on the General Options->Behaviour panel to “?store={phrase}”. So it now redirects to the store page coupon search. This is the closest way for now.

    I’m in contact with a few wordpress core developers, and hopefully the taxonomy search is going to be available as a core feature in wordpress from version 4.5. Let’s hope so. Many, many people have requested this from them.
